THE LITMUS TEST

Psalms 34:15-16 The eyes of the LORD are upon the righteous, and his ears are open unto their cry. (16) The face of the LORD is against them that do evil, to cut off the remembrance of them from the earth.

Most men will proclaim every one his own goodness: but a faithful man who can find? asked King Solomon in Proverbs 20:6. Anyone can claim to be righteous; anyone can claim to have God on his or her side, but it is the end that tells the beginning. Not just the end of the paragraph or even of the particular story in the chapter, but the end of the book of our life--and that end will not be until the Great White Throne judgment at the end of the Millennium (Revelations 20:11-15).

The righteous are those who has been redeemed, and are owned by the righteous Lord Jesus Christ. They shall never see death nor corruption in this world nor in the next no matter what. The remembrance of those that do evil is to be cut off from the earth, The proof, the litmus test of God’s vindication and acceptance of a man is that His ears are open unto his cry, and that He preserves them forever. Because corruption and annihilation is his fate (Revelations 20:10), the enemy of our soul loves to use the many trials and test of this life in an attempt to make us forget that.

So, redeemed by His righteous saving merciful grace, let us not fret not when we don’t see nor understand the way He leads us on. Let us not fear the many turns and curves on the mountain path. Let’s remember that we are made for God’s purpose to bring us to the fulfillment of His promise of eternal life. We need to just trust Him and follow His leading day by day.

Romans 8:28 And we know that all things work together for good to them that love God, to them who are the called according to his purpose.
